随着数字化转型的加速,企业对于IT运维的要求日益增高。传统的运维方式,如物理服务器的管理和维护,已逐渐显示出其局限性。云计算时代的到来,特别是容器化技术和微服务架构的兴起,为运维领域带来了新的发展方向。
首先,让我们理解容器化技术和微服务架构的基本概念。容器化技术,如Docker和Kubernetes,允许应用程序及其依赖环境被打包成一个独立的容器单元,实现快速部署、易于扩展和高效的资源利用。而微服务架构则是一种将复杂应用拆分成一组小的、松耦合的服务的方法,每个服务围绕特定业务功能构建,并可以独立开发、部署和扩展。
数据显示,采用容器化和微服务的企业能够显著提高其业务的灵活性和响应速度。《2019年云原生计算调查报告》指出,超过73%的企业在生产中运行容器化应用程序,并且这些公司中有近一半已经或正在计划采用微服务架构。这表明,这两种技术的结合已成为现代IT运维的重要趋势。
从科学严谨的角度来看,容器化和微服务架构的结合提供了一种更加模块化和自动化的运维方式。例如,通过容器编排工具如Kubernetes,可以实现服务的自动发现、负载均衡和服务间的通信,大大减少了人工干预的需要。此外,这种架构还支持持续集成和持续部署(CI/CD),使得新功能的发布更加迅速和频繁,同时降低了因变更引起的风险。
然而,要充分利用容器化和微服务的优势,运维团队需要掌握新的技能和工具。这包括了解如何在分布式环境中监控和管理服务的健康状态,以及如何处理服务间的依赖关系和数据一致性问题。
总之,容器化技术和微服务架构的结合为运维领域带来了革命性的变革。它们不仅提高了运维效率,降低了成本,还为企业提供了更大的创新能力。随着技术的不断进步,我们有理由相信,这一趋势将继续深化,为IT运维带来更多的可能性。